RMI International is a professional private security company that is looking for a responsible, courteous, and dedicated individual to work full-time as a Site Security Assistant Supervisor. We are looking for a competent Site Security Assistant Supervisor to oversee the operation of an assigned work location associated with the American Honda Motor Corporation.
The purpose of this position is to assist with supervising security staff, enforce company policy, and supervise the investigation of security-related incidents. Responsibilities include personnel scheduling, payroll, and site-specific training. The Site Security Assistant Supervisor will report directly to the Site Security Supervisor.
JOB D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
- Supervisors will provide essential site-specific training emphasizing safety, card access, and fire/life safety systems. All subjects within the site-specific Post Order manual will need to be covered.
- Ensure that all contractual hours concerning accounts are not compromised, Timesheets, scheduling, and payroll are the sole responsibility of the Supervisor with assistance from the Supervisor. All respective payroll timesheets and their supporting documentation need to be complete and concise before being submitted.
- Responsible for all security-related incidents that are connected with the facility. Incident reports must have all pertinent information including photographs before being allowed to transmit information to corporate personnel. Assists client investigators, when applicable, with cases by providing supplemental information
- Investigate and report fires, evacuations, or other facility safety-related events, provide backup to security staff, and crowd control for Fire Department/EMS officials or management personnel. Assumes control of traffic accidents, assists victims, and investigates causes of accidents.
- Supervisors will maintain assigned equipment in functional and presentable condition including the updating of any documentation concerning said equipment.
- Prepares various company or client reports as required; submits reports to the client or client representative.
- Performs other related duties as required.
